          General Structure of hajj tamattu‘ and its ‘umrah

           

          Issue 12: Hajj tamattu‘ includes two acts: ‘umrah tamattu‘ and hajj tamattu‘. ‘Umrah tamattu‘ is prior to hajj tamattu‘ and both these acts have specific deeds which are discussed below.
          Issue 13: The deeds of ‘umrah tamattu‘:
          1. Wearing iḥrām (hajj dress) from a mīqāt;
          2. Ṭawāf around the Holy Ka‘bah;
          3. Prayer of ṭawāf ;
          4. Sa‘y (to walk) between the mountains of Safā and Marvah;
          5. Taqsīr (cutting a small quantity of hair or nail)
          Issue 14: The deeds of hajj tamattu‘ are mentioned below:
          1. Iḥrām (wearing dress of hajj) in the holy city of Mecca;
          2. Wuqūf (staying) in ‘Arafāt from the noon of the ninth of Dhul-Ḥijjah to sunset;
          3. Wuqūf (staying) in Mash‘ar ul-Ḥarām on the night before the tenth of Dhul-Ḥijjah to sunrise;
          4. Stoning at Jamarah ‘Aqabah on the day of Eid ul-Adha (the tenth of Dhul-Ḥijjah);
          5. Slaughtering animal;
          6. Shaving head or taqsīr (cutting a small quantity of hair or nail);
          7. Ṭawāf around the Holy Ka‘bah;
          8. Prayer of ṭawāf ;
          9. Sa‘y (to walk) between the mountains of Safā and Marvah;
          10. Ṭawāf of nisā’ (women);
          11. Prayer of ṭawāf of nisā’;
          12. To stay awake during the night before the eleventh in Minā;
          13. Stoning three jamarahs on the eleventh of Dhul-Ḥijjah;
          14. To stay awake during the night before the twelfth in Minā;
          15. Stoning three jamarahs on the twelfth of Dhul-Ḥijjah.
